NFT Marketplace Comparison: Day 2

OpenSea's sales distribution is worse than Rarible.

To compare with the pareto distribution shown on Rarible last week, here are some quick facts on @opensea:

1. 80% of sales come from 11% of sellers (1602)

2. 50% of sales come from 1.9% of sellers (285)

3. 25% of sales come from 0.4% of sellers (54)

Get the idea? This distribution is extremely unstable and even worse than Rarible. If a few of the top sellers get burned, it will cause a very fast chain reaction and tank the largest NFT marketplace. This is entirely possible because it is a two-sided distribution - the top buyers vs the top sellers. Neither side is supported by a significant retail base.
